Low-E coated glasses are installed in the package so that the heat reflective film faces inwards, i.e. towards the glass space between the panes ...low emissivity (low-E) glass sheets, manufactured by magnetron sputtering vacuum deposition of metallic coatings on clear float glass. The metallic low-E coatings offer enhanced thermal insulation, by reflecting longwave infrared heat radiation back into a building, thereby greatly reducing heat loss. SNX 62/27. SunGuard SNX 62/27 low-E coated glass helps achieve energy-saving performance while balancing light and reflectivity. On a clear-over-clear double-glazed configuration, it delivers an optimum ratio of 62% visible light transmission with a solar heat gain coefficient of 0.26. US Patent 5,344,718: High performance, durable, low-E glass by Klaus W. Hartig et al, Guardian Industries Corp. September 6, 1994. A sputter-coated, multi-layer system made from silver, nickel, and silicon nitride. SGG Planitherm is an advanced thermal insulation glass (Low-E) that reflects long wave heat radiation and provides high thermal insulation. SGG Planitherm is an advanced coated glass manufactured by the state-of-art magnetron sputtering process under vacuum conditions.
